Turn Your Living Room Into a Guest Suite With a Sectional Sofa Sleeper

With a sectional sofa that sleeps, you can turn your living space into an inviting guest suite. These couches and loveseats make space and also provide dual functionality.

Comfort

A sectional sleeper sofa allows you to add a sleeping space that is easy to transform when guests visit. It can also add a touch of elegance to your living room. It can be used as a cozy place to relax, read or watch TV. Add decorative pillows and other accessories to the room to elevate its appearance. Choose a piece of furniture that complements your decor.

As opposed to traditional pull-out couches with separate mattresses they have the sleeping surface built into their frames. The hidden bed is usually an queen-sized mattress, however some models have twin mattresses or trundles. Make sure the model you choose features a pull-out bed that can be closed and opened without difficulty.

Some sleeper sofas with sectional seating come with a storage space under the chaise lounge, where you can store bedding for overnight guests. This space is ideal for storing blankets, sheets, and pillows. Certain sectional sleepers feature adjustable headrests that give you more comfort. Certain sectional sleepers come with recliners that allow you to unwind.

A high-quality sectional sleeper sofa features a mattress made with sturdy materials. You can choose between memory foam, innerspring or polyurethane mattresses. Memory foam offers relief from pressure points and contouring. Polyurethane foam is firm in feeling and is affordable. Innerspring mattresses are timeless and offer support. Latex mattresses are eco-friendly and have a more bouncier feeling than memory foam or polyurethane foam. You can test the various types of beds in the furniture shop and decide which one feels best to you.

Convenience

If you are looking for a sectional sofa which can sleep two people, consider features such as hidden storage or power recline as well as a comfortable bed mechanism. Consider material types such as high-performance microfiber, or stain-resistant linen. If you're worried about spills or stains, select one with removable slipcovers. This will make cleaning a lot easier.

Choose a sectional bed with a futon mattress or memory foam mattress innerspring mattresses based on your personal preference and budget. A memory foam mattress will feel softer and contouring while an innerspring mattress provides bounce and support. Test each bed in a shop to find one that feels comfortable and is suitable for your space.

Some sectional sofas transform into beds by pulling out an ottoman or some other mechanisms that are hidden, while others --such as the Milo Sleeper from Raymour and Flanigan--have a built-in platform that can be used as an extension bed. This unique design provides guests with an expansive, comfortable spot to relax. A side table is also available to store their belongings.

When you are choosing a sectional sleeping couch, choose one that will be able to accommodate the number of people who will be attending your social gatherings or family gatherings. A majority of models have seats that can seat three to five people, whereas larger ones can be able to accommodate more.

If you're working on a tight budget, consider furniture that comes with the futon sectional sleeper, or a queen-sized sleeper. Shop for a modular sleeper sectional with a reversible chair or interchangeable parts to add more seats as your family grows. Be certain to take into consideration the size of your space and any furniture you currently have when you are choosing the right sectional. For example, Emily Roose, luxury interior designer and the president of Emily Roose Interiors, recommends leaving at least 3 feet of space for walking paths, and 18 inches between the sofa and a coffee table or any other piece of furniture that is taller.

Most sectional sleepers come with an adjustable mattress that can be pulled out and transformed into a queen or twin-size bed. The mattress folds into the sectional frame when not in use and can be replaced with a spare whenever needed. The type of mattress you select will depend on your lifestyle and needs, such as whether you prefer memory foam to relieve pressure points or polyurethane for a more affordable option that still offers excellent support.

If you're not sure of the dimensions of your sectional sofas sleeper, you can try laying it out on the floor to see how it fits in your space. This will let you assess the space it takes up and ensure that when the mattress is removed, it won't interfere with the flow of traffic. This is also a good idea for any new furniture that you are considering purchasing, particularly if you cannot return it.
